## Onboarding: Furrowlink Gateway

Welcome to the Furrowlink team. The gateway ingests telemetry from tractors and combines across the Millbrent test farm, normalizing CAN frames before upload. As a reviewer, check every parser change against the replay corpus. To access the staging vault holding replay captures, you'll need the recovery passphrase below.

recovery phrase for fajeg-kawep: druix-gorius-briax-ulaeth-fraox-lammir-pelox-jormir-pelwyn-julir

Subject: Cut-over complete — Marlowe rendering tier

Team, the migration of template rendering from the legacy Foswick engine to the new Marlowe tier finished last night. Median render time dropped from 210ms to 38ms, largely due to precompiled partials and the new fragment cache. Future maintainers should know the cache invalidation hook runs on every publish, so avoid adding synchronous work there. For reference and reproducibility, the production configuration we cut over to is recorded here.

config for yahof-tajop:
zorath:
  pin: 7493
  metrics_host: metrics.zorath.tolvaqsys.internal
  tenant: praiel
  seal: seal_fd9cd4f1

## Building Access — Spares Room (Hullbrook Annex)

Contractors: the spare hardware room is down the east corridor on the ground floor, third door on the left. Sign in at the front desk first and grab a visitor lanyard. Anything you take out, jot it in the blue logbook — yes, even the little stuff. The door self-locks, so don't wedge it. To get in, punch in the code below.

staff pass of hagug-taguf = bdg-HJ-9

Night-shift staff: Floor 4 of the Tellhaven Building opens this week. After 21:00, access is via the rear stairwell only; the lifts are locked out overnight during the settling period. Complete a walk-through of the new floor once per shift and log it. The stairwell keypad accepts the code below.

badge for yahop-fawep: bdg-XBKXI-68071